Is Pig Skin Hard to Digest? Separating Fact from Foodie Myths

4 min read
A 2022 study revealed that while pig skin protein is digested well in the stomach, it has lower overall digestibility compared to pork tenderloin. This raises the question, is pig skin hard to digest? The answer lies in its unique protein composition, particularly its high collagen content.

Is raw corn hard to digest? The surprising truth about corn's cellulose

5 min read
Many people have seen what looks like whole corn kernels in their stool, a phenomenon that has long fueled the belief that corn is indigestible. The question, is raw corn hard to digest?, points to a specific component of the kernel that our bodies struggle to process, though we absorb the majority of its nutrients.
